Common Preventive Dental Procedures



You ought to schedule routine dental cleansings and exams every 6 months to maintain good oral health and wellness. These precautionary oral treatments are vital for keeping your teeth and periodontals healthy.

During your oral cleaning, the hygienist will certainly get rid of plaque and tartar accumulation, which can cause dental cavity and gum tissue illness if left neglected. They'll also brighten your teeth, leaving them really feeling smooth and tidy.

Regular check-ups are necessary due to the fact that they enable the dental expert to analyze your mouth for any type of indicators of issues, such as tooth cavities or gum condition. Early detection is key in avoiding much more severe dental issues down the line. Additionally, your dentist might take X-rays to get a better check out your teeth and jawbone.

These routine dental brows through are crucial in maintaining good oral health and preventing future oral troubles.

Corrective Dental Treatments for Repair and Reconstruction



To repair and restore harmed teeth, restorative oral treatments make use of different methods and materials. These treatments are made to enhance the feature and appearance of your teeth, making certain a healthier and extra positive smile.

Below are three common corrective oral treatments:

1. Fillings: Dental fillings are made use of to fix teeth that have actually been damaged by cavities or degeneration. The corroded portion of the tooth is gotten rid of, and the tooth cavity is loaded with a resilient product such as composite material or amalgam. This assists to recover the tooth's form and stop additional decay.

2. Crowns: Crowns are made use of to bring back severely damaged or rotted teeth. They're custom-made caps that are placed over the existing tooth to boost its stamina, shape, and appearance. Crowns can also be used to cover oral implants or to anchor oral bridges.

3. Oral Implants: Dental implants are an irreversible service for replacing missing teeth. They're titanium posts that are operatively put into the jawbone, acting as man-made tooth roots. When the implants have fused with the bone, crowns or bridges can be connected to restore the appearance and feature of the missing teeth.

Aesthetic Dental Procedures for Enhancing Your Smile



If you intend to enhance your smile, cosmetic oral procedures can supply you with a series of choices to attain your desired results. Whether you have actually tarnished teeth, spaces, misaligned teeth, or other concerns, cosmetic dental care can aid resolve these problems and offer you a stunning smile.


One typical treatment is teeth whitening, which can eliminate discolorations and discoloration, leaving your teeth looking brighter and extra vibrant.

Oral veneers are an additional prominent option, as they can transform the appearance of your teeth by covering flaws and creating an uniform, natural-looking smile.

For those with crooked teeth, orthodontic therapies like dental braces or clear aligners can correct your teeth and improve your smile.

Eventually, aesthetic oral procedures can provide you the confidence to show off your smile and make a long-term impression.
